Buchanan County Route FF intersection improvement project begins March 16

ST. JOSEPH, Mo. – The Missouri Department of Transportation has contracted Leavenworth Excavating & Equipment Company, Inc. for an intersection improvement project on U.S. Route 169 and Buchanan County Route FF that is scheduled to begin Monday, March 16.

Crews will widen the intersection and construct two large concrete truck aprons on Route FF and 49th Street to improve the turning radius for tractor trailers navigating the intersection. Crews will also upgrade drainage and the shoulder slopes to meet current safety standards.   

Traffic Impacts: A 10-foot width restriction will be in place for both lanes; flaggers may be present intermittently during construction. Access to 49th Street will be closed from March 16 through June 2026.

All work is anticipated to be complete by mid-August 2026.
